about the layers:
I never had any real problem with them. Of course the idea of tags is
good (although I as a bloody foreigner find 'layer' much more
understandable, just like the way I prefer 'merge' and 'remove doubles'
instead of welding verts). The term is more appropriate to 2D-Apps, but
at least I understood the concept right away without confusion.
But there ARE things you can do with layers which are very helpful
and should not be forgotten.
Just one example: I use the (german keyboard) the shift-minuskey
(it's the key left to the right shiftkey) to switch the eleventh layer
on and off. It's a great trick to switch between wire and shaded mode
for one single modelling-object when you have other objects which should
remain textured.
Several features in Blender just vanished due to 'progress' like
different scales for the grid-axes or the option to add a lamp in
editmode and (quite naturally) exit editmode of the current mesh-object
in question.
So, before you switch to another system, please check carefully,
what's possible with the old system. There are often hidden strengths.
